Andrew C. Hansen is a scholar working on Mechanics of Materials, Biomedical Engineering and Civil and Structural Engineering. According to data from OpenAlex, Andrew C. Hansen has authored 39 papers receiving a total of 620 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Mechanics of Materials, 8 papers in Biomedical Engineering and 7 papers in Civil and Structural Engineering. Recurrent topics in Andrew C. Hansen's work include Mechanical Behavior of Composites (15 papers), Composite Structure Analysis and Optimization (9 papers) and Composite Material Mechanics (8 papers). Andrew C. Hansen is often cited by papers focused on Mechanical Behavior of Composites (15 papers), Composite Structure Analysis and Optimization (9 papers) and Composite Material Mechanics (8 papers). Andrew C. Hansen collaborates with scholars based in United States, China and Singapore. Andrew C. Hansen's co-authors include J. Steven Mayes, Mark Garnich, James Baker‐Jarvis, Robert L. Brown, David E. Walrath, Donald M. Blackketter, Richard J. Schmidt, Erica Block, Norman R. Morrow and Jeff Squier and has published in prestigious journals such as Journal of Colloid and Interface Science, Journal of Applied Mechanics and The Journal of Physical Chemistry A.
